Buttes, Mesas, and Plateaus
Buttes, mesas, and plateaus are all raised features with flat tops. The main difference
between these closely related features is the size of the landforms. Plateaus are the largest of the
landforms followed by mesas then buttes are the smallest (Migoń et al., 2019). These features are
